/ACCGO/DGR231 - Charactertistic value at source storage location must be empty

Start a new search

S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/ACCGO/DGR -

  • Message number: 231

  • Message text: Charactertistic value at source storage location must be empty

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/ACCGO/DGR231 - Charactertistic value at source storage location must be empty ?

    The SAP error message /ACCGO/DGR231 indicates that there is an issue with the characteristic value at the source storage location in the context of a goods movement or inventory management process. This error typically arises when the system expects a characteristic value to be empty, but it is not.

    Cause:

    1. Incorrect Data Entry: The characteristic value for the source storage location may have been incorrectly populated or not cleared when it should have been.
    2. Configuration Issues: There may be a configuration issue in the material master or storage location settings that is causing the system to expect an empty characteristic value.
    3. Business Logic: The business process being executed may require that certain characteristics be empty for specific operations, and the current data does not meet this requirement.

    Solution:

    1. Check Characteristic Values: Review the characteristic values assigned to the source storage location. Ensure that any required fields are empty as per the business logic.
    2. Clear Values: If the characteristic value is not supposed to have any data, clear it out in the relevant master data (e.g., material master, storage location data).
    3. Review Configuration: Check the configuration settings related to the material and storage location in the SAP system. Ensure that the settings align with the expected business processes.
    4.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ation or help files related to the specific transaction or process you are working on to understand the requirements for characteristic values.
    5. Contact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with an SAP expert who can provide insights based on your specific configuration and business processes.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ages (message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.

An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
